#1555f7 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1555f7 is composed of 8.2% red, 33.3% green and 96.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.5% cyan, 65.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 223 degrees, a saturation of 93.4% and a lightness of 52.5%. #1555f7 color hex could be obtained by blending #2aaaff with #0000ef. Closest websafe color is: #0066ff.

#1555f7 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1555f7 has RGB values of R:21, G:85, B:247 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.66, Y:0,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 1398263.

Shades and Tints of #1555f7
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00040d is the darkest color, while #f9faff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1555f7
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#858587 is the less saturated color, while #1555f7 is the most saturated one.
